To see the actual nodes in OF, type > "dev /" then "ls". To see the "shortcuts" (aliases), do > "dev /aliases" then ".properties" The alias for the ata-4 disks are ultra2 and ultra3; the aliases for the ata-6 disks are ultra0 and ultra1 (hd is the same as ultra0). So you want ultra2. Cheers, Segher ** Sent via the linuxppc-dev mail list. See http://lists.linuxppc.org/
